In the spirit of the S.K.H. Primary School motto "Not to be served but to serve", it is our mission to provide an all-round education to nurture students to attain wellness in moral, intellectual, physical, inter-personal, aesthetic and spiritual development. We adopt the bible scripture "train up a child in the way he should go: and when he is old, he will not depart from it." (Proverbs 22:6) to be our mission in educating our children.

Mode Of Teaching

Mode of teaching at different levels Small-class teaching is employed. A native English teacher helps collaborate with local English teachers to carry out group activities to enhance students' self-confidence.
Class Remarks -
Number of test(s) per year 0
Number of exam(s) per year 3
Diversified Assessment for Learning Besides summative assessment, school employs formative assessment to enhance students' learning autonomy / effectiveness. Assessment in Chinese, English and Putonghua languages cover reading, writing, listening and speaking aspects. Assessment in General Studies includes scientific inquiry and model making. Assessment in Music and Information Technology touches both knowledge and skill dimensions.
Streaming arrangement P.1 and P.2 students are divided into 5 classes evenly.
